The Cricket Australia (CA) Under 19 Male National Championships is underway in Perth with 10 teams competing for the prestigious Rod Marsh Shield.
Match Officials from five states and the Northern Territory have been appointed to this, the pinnacle underage pathway tournament for male cricketers in Australia. Each of the umpires have come from their respective State & Territory Umpire Panels (STUP) to officiate the eight-day tournament. The panel consists of two female and eight male umpires, together with Lead Match Referee Steve Davis from CA’s National Match Referee Panel.
Umpires
- Gaurav Bawa – Victoria
- Simon Burns – Tasmania
- Peter George – South Australia
- Kate Holloman – Western Australia
- Patrick Jackson – New South Wales
- Lauren McGill – New South Wales
- Muhammad Qureshi – Tasmania
- Bede Sajowitz – Victoria
- Robert Stewart – Northern Territory
- Malcolm Wood – Victoria
Tournament & Match Referee – Steve Davis
